Similar Listings
2010 Compass Engine Computer Control Module ECU 139K Miles OE - LKQ402504146
2010 Mazda 3 Engine Computer Control Module ECU 139K Miles OE - LKQ433752982
2010 Milan Engine Computer Control Module ECU 139K Miles OE - LKQ365251165
2010 CC Engine Computer Control Module ECU 139K Miles OE - LKQ327893392
2012 Forester Engine Computer Control Module ECU 139K Miles OE - LKQ422983526
2016 Accord Engine Computer Control Module ECU 139K Miles OE - LKQ428867672
2010 ES350 Engine Computer Control Module ECU 139K Miles OE - LKQ404898887
2010 Forester Engine Computer Control Module ECU 139K Miles OE - LKQ423069174